Vcl.ComCtrls.TDateTimePicker.Format

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

property Format: String read FFormat write SetFormat;

C++

__property System::UnicodeString Format = {read=FFormat, write=SetFormat};

Propriétés

Type Visibilité  Source Unité  Parent
property published
Vcl.ComCtrls.pas
Vcl.ComCtrls.hpp
Vcl.ComCtrls TDateTimePicker

Description

Spécifie le format de la chaîne date-heure.

Format spécifie la chaîne de format personnalisé pour l'affichage date-heure, ce qui remplace les chaînes du panneau de configuration. Un format personnalisé peut inclure à la fois des champs date et heure, mais les champs heure ne sont éditables que si la propriété Kind est définie à dtkTime. Les caractères de format suivants sont décrits dans ce tableau :



Elément Description

d

Le jour à un ou deux chiffres.

dd

Le jour à deux chiffres. Les valeurs de jours à un seul chiffre sont précédées d'un zéro.

ddd

L'abréviation du jour de la semaine à trois caractères.

dddd

Le nom du jour de la semaine complet.

h

Le format horaire 12 heures à un ou deux chiffres.

hh

Le format horaire 12 heures à deux chiffres. Les valeurs à un seul chiffre sont précédées d'un zéro.

H

Le format horaire 24 heures à un ou deux chiffres.

HH

Le format horaire 24 heures à deux chiffres. Les valeurs à un seul chiffre sont précédées d'un zéro.

m

Les minutes à un ou deux chiffres.

mm

Les minutes à deux chiffres. Les valeurs à un seul chiffre sont précédées d'un zéro.

M

Le numéro du mois à un ou deux chiffres.

MM

Le numéro du mois à deux chiffres. Les valeurs à un seul chiffre sont précédées d'un zéro.

MMM

L'abréviation du mois à trois caractères.

MMMM

Le nom du mois complet.

t

L'abréviation AM/PM à une seule lettre (AM est ainsi affiché "A").

tt

L'abréviation AM/PM à deux lettres (AM est ainsi affiché "AM").

yy

Les deux derniers chiffres de l'année (2001 serait ainsi affiché "01").

yyyy

L'année complète (2001 serait ainsi affiché "2001").



Pour inclure des chaînes littérales dans le format, délimitez-les par des apostrophes. L'absence de ces apostrophes autour des chaînes littérales peut conduire à des résultats imprévisibles, même si ces chaînes ne comprennent pas de codes de formatage. Utilisez deux apostrophes pour représenter le caractère apostrophe dans une chaîne littérale. Par exemple :

'Date daujourdhui:' MMM dd, yyyy

saisi dans l'éditeur de propriété produit les résultats suivants pour 1er avril 2001 

"Date d'aujourdhui :' Avr 01, 2001"

Remarque :  Lors de la définition par programmation de Format dans du code Delphi, doublez chaque apostrophe :



DateTimePicker1.Format := '''Date d''''aujourd''''hui :'' MMM dd, yyyy';



Voir aussi


Exemples de code